Course Content

• Existential Foundations of Trauma: Exploring meaning, freedom, responsibility, and death anxiety in the context of trauma.
• Trauma-Informed Existential Therapy: Integrating existential concepts with trauma-specific interventions (e.g., EMDR, somatic experiencing).
• Existential Analysis of Trauma Symptoms: Understanding the impact of trauma on identity, relationships, and the experience of self.
• Working with Trauma Memories: Exploring techniques for processing traumatic memories within an existential framework, including narrative therapy and mindfulness.
• Existential Psychotherapy and PTSD: Addressing post-traumatic stress disorder using an existential lens, focusing on meaning-making and resilience.
• The Role of Choice and Responsibility in Trauma Recovery: Empowering clients to reclaim agency and responsibility in their lives post-trauma.
• Addressing Existential Issues in Trauma Survivors: Exploring themes of guilt, shame, and loss of meaning specific to trauma.
• Existential Grief and Loss: Understanding the unique challenges of grief and loss following trauma.
• Ethical Considerations in Trauma Treatment: Addressing the ethical complexities involved in working with trauma survivors.
